Who funds Nationalities Service Center?

Nationalities Service Center is funded by 55 grantmakers, led by Us Committee for Refugees and ($6.8M), Philadelphia Works Inc ($706K), Vera Institute of Justice Inc ($457K). In total, IRS Form 990 filings record $11.4M in grants to Nationalities Service Center between 2020–2025.
